Sequim High’s boys wrestling team picked up four weight champions and finished third at the Olympic District 3 2A wrestling tournament over the weekend in Bremerton.
The Wolves’ Ryan Spelker won his 126-pound weight class, beating Talan Newton of Port Angeles in the finals with a tight 5-4 decision.
Sequim’s Brandon Bair won at 106 pounds, beating Makhi Marion of Bremerton with a second-round pin, while Jayms Vilona took first at 144 pounds, winning the championship match with a 7-2 decision over Wyatt Trodgen of North Kitsap.
James Mason took first at 157 pounds with a 7-4 sudden victory over Wyatt Sloman of North Kitsap.
The Wolves also had several wrestlers who finished third in their classes — Johnny Vilona, 132 pounds, Aiden Glenn, 165; Dylan Bowen, 215, and Max Silvilla, 285.
Sequim’s Finn Jones was fourth at 120 pounds, Riley Downs fifth at 138, Matthew Beaver sixth at 113.
Sequim finished with 204 points. Olympic won the district tournament with 295 points.
In the girl’s tournament, Sequim’s Bailey Stein won her 120-pound weight class with a first-round pin over Nyla Rios of Bremerton. Story Snow of Sequim was third at 115 pounds. They’ll both compete at state.
New guidelines eliminate regional tournaments in favor of league tournaments determining a 32 wrestler state bracket per weight class. The top four wrestlers per bracket will compete with fifth place finishers serving as alternates.
The Mat Classic will begin for statewide tournaments on Thursday, Feb. 20 in the Tacoma Dome. Sequim’s wrestlers will compete in the 2A boys and girls tournaments starting on Friday, Feb. 21 and return on Feb. 22 if they advance.
